Custom Product Manufacturer Search: Why Similar AliExpress Sellers May Not Be the Factory

Founders often start a custom product search by contacting AliExpress stores that sell something similar. It feels logical: if they sell a similar item, maybe they can make the custom version. Sometimes they can introduce a factory. Often they are only resellers with limited production control.

Custom sourcing needs a clearer process than sending reference photos and asking for a quote. Buyers need to identify who controls tooling, materials, sampling, packaging, and quality.

Ask who makes the product

Ask whether the contact is the factory, trading company, brand owner, or reseller. Then request evidence: factory address, similar production photos, sample process, MOQ drivers, tooling cost, and lead time.

Questions for custom development

  • Is this a stock product, modified product, or full custom design?
  • Who owns or pays for tooling, patterns, molds, or artwork?
  • What MOQ applies to materials and packaging?
  • Can the supplier produce a functional sample?
  • How will quality be inspected before bulk shipment?

Do not confuse similarity with capability

A seller may list a similar item but still be unable to modify materials, dimensions, safety features, or packaging. Buyers should test capability through drawings, specification sheets, samples, and factory evidence.

Final recommendation

AliExpress can help you discover product ideas, but it does not automatically reveal the real manufacturer. Verify factory role, custom capability, MOQ, sample process, and inspection before paying.
